#c9666f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c9666f is composed of 78.8% red, 40% green and 43.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 49.3% magenta, 44.8%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 354.5 degrees, a saturation of 47.8% and a lightness of 59.4%. #c9666f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ffccde with #930000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

Shades and Tints of #c9666f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f7 is the lightest one.
